From 80b4cec87ae6fa85beac024e926069fcf904d347 Mon Sep 17 00:00:00 2001 From: Joona Hoikkala Date: Sun, 16 Jun 2019 17:23:50 +0300 Subject: Add an option to skip the Mattermost server version check (#849) Adds SkipVersionCheck bool option for mattermost --- bridge/config/config.go | 1 + bridge/mattermost/helpers.go | 1 + 2 files changed, 2 insertions(+) (limited to 'bridge') diff --git a/bridge/config/config.go b/bridge/config/config.go index a0cc20f7..e7d8da59 100644 --- a/bridge/config/config.go +++ b/bridge/config/config.go @@ -127,6 +127,7 @@ type Protocol struct { ShowUserTyping bool // slack ShowEmbeds bool // discord SkipTLSVerify bool // IRC, mattermost + SkipVersionCheck bool // mattermost StripNick bool // all protocols SyncTopic bool // slack TengoModifyMessage string // general diff --git a/bridge/mattermost/helpers.go b/bridge/mattermost/helpers.go index 121cd4db..14b7469d 100644 --- a/bridge/mattermost/helpers.go +++ b/bridge/mattermost/helpers.go @@ -70,6 +70,7 @@ func (b *Bmattermost) apiLogin() error { b.mc.SetLogLevel("debug") } b.mc.SkipTLSVerify = b.GetBool("SkipTLSVerify") + b.mc.SkipVersionCheck = b.GetBool("SkipVersionCheck") b.mc.NoTLS = b.GetBool("NoTLS") b.Log.Infof("Connecting %s (team: %s) on %s", b.GetString("Login"), b.GetString("Team"), b.GetString("Server")) err := b.mc.Login() -- cgit v1.2.3